    DMV visits are generally not expected to be a positive experience, but my business at the CA DMV Santa Barbara office was the worst ever. I needed to convert my out-of-state driver's license (OOS DL) to a CA one. 1) One needs to change licenses within 10 days, but the next appointment was over 2 months away. So, I went as a "non-appointment. 2) Online wait time stated 20 mins., but it was actually over 3 hrs., and I didn't even finish my business! 3) Signage is wrong, contradictory, and nonexistent. I've even attached an example: The entrance door for non-appts was open, so its sign could not be seen, as it was facing the wall. Yet, *right next to the entrance* is a visible sign advising people that the entrance is in another direction! 4) I had to deal with at least four different personnel, and most of them were gruff. Example: As I was explaining a detail in response to a question, I was interrupted with "It's a yes/no question; what's your answer?!" When I requested another employee to return of my OOS DL, they insisted that they had already done so. The matter was resolved only when I asked for a supervisor, and the employee suddenly "found" my license. No apology. 5) My OOS DL was rejected as legitimate (I've had it for 7 years) because it had an "M" for motorcycle endorsement, but no other classes noted. I explained that that's how my state listed things -- it normally would show "none" under "class," rather than a letter. I showed them a copy of my wife's DL, which had "none" listed. In spite of this evidence, and common sense, it was still rejected. There are other negative details as well, but this review is already too long. The bottom line is that the next day I drove to another DMV office that was some distance away. Non-appointments walk in the only entrance, where an employee filled out some paperwork for me and directed me where to go, within 30 seconds. Then I waited about 20 mins. for the next employee, took/passed my written tests, and received my provisional CA DL.

    Five stars for a DMV?! WHAT?! Ya, I agree that it sounds ludacris. Going to the DMV is like…read moreanticipating an appointment at the dentist--DREADED! My California state driver's license was going to expire on my birthday and I was well aware of the approaching need for a REAL ID to travel domestically without a passport in hand. I wanted to upgrade my driver's license into a REAL ID. After all, it is the same price of $35. The downfall: an in-person visit, proof of residency and citizenship, and another mugshot all required. I completed the majority of the semi-confusing process via the DMV online services website. I was boggled when it would ask me if I wished to receive a License or ID Card--since I view the REAL ID as being both of these in one. Nonetheless, I continued the process, paid for my renewed license online ("convenience" fee involved if you use a debit or credit card versus a bank account) and uploaded an image of my passport and two forms of residency. The system allows you to make an appointment of which were plentiful and provides a page with a unique identifier for them to access your account. I literally walked in and out within half an hour! This was a new time record for me. Kathleen and Shawn who worked the desks were lovely. Everyone I spoke to was surprisingly pleasant. I will forever go to this newly updated Goleta location for any future appointments.
